This was my very first track day and I was one of the riders that went down in the novice group due to slippery conditions. Alot of people warned me about how slippery this track gets in the wet and several people refused to put their bike on the track after it rained, but I couldn't see myself spending that much money for a track day and not ride. Fortunately my fall was a low speed low slide (about 30 mph) and it didin't result in much damage. For any other newbies, it you choose to ride at mid ohio in the rain, please ride smart and cautiously, especially around the slippery black areas that I'll just call black ice.
